MELALEUCA

Common Name: Paperbarks & Honey Myrtles

Family : Myrtacea


This is another large genus with over 150 species, all essentially Australia. Many are established garden shrubs and they vary from small to large shrubs and trees. Most of these are very hardy and many are tolerant of bad drainage and saline conditions. There is a Melaleuca to suit any position in the garden. Most species flower in spring or summer but some show flowers throughout the year. They are attractive to birds.
